Abstract

The present study was conducted to investigate the effects of lactic acid bacteria (LAB ) probiotic s supplementation on intestinal histomorpholgy and performance of male quail. The LAB probiotics supplement contained of three strains, those are Lactobacillus murinus, Streptococcus thermophilus, and Pediococcus acidilactici. A total of 96 day-old male quails (DOQ) were randomly divided into four groups of LAB probiotic supplementation r eared for 42 days . O ral supplementation of LAB probiotic were 0 (P0) , 10 7 (P1) , 10 8 (P2) , and 10 9 (P3) CFU/mL/bird/day. Data were analyzed by analysis of variance CRD One-Way Anova continued with Duncan’s New Multiple Range Test (DMRT) . The results showed that LAB probiotic treatment a ffect ed on the intestinal morphology, body weight gain , and feed conversion of male quail (P <0.05). Height of intestinal villi were 288.45±8.18 , 322.72±1.84 , 324.82±2.06 , and 390.80±13.24 (µm) respectively. Width of intestinal villi were 112.82±2.35 , 138.62±2.35 , 162.57±17.15 and 130.72±13.45 (µm) respectively. Depth of intestinal crypts were 61.25±1.49 , 72.50±6.25 , 69.85±4.55 , and 69.05±4.57 (µm) respectively . Feed intake were not different, but resulted difference body weight gain, which wer e 102.85±4.72 , 109.20±4.13 , 115.07±7.61 , and 118.75±2.54 ( g ), respectively . Feed conversion were 4.30±0.43 , 4.26±0.17 , 3.91±0.30 , and 3.79±0.27 , respectively. This study indicated that supplementation of 10 9 CFU / m L / bird /day of LAB probiotic s showed the best result.
